I am trying to create a running balance, I have selected the fill handle but
it does not seem to fill down. I either get a copy of the contents of that
cell all the way down or I get blank cells. I am using office 2003 but I
think the file I am doing this on may have been created on office 2002.
Could this be the problem or am I doing something wrong?

What are the contents of the cell you're trying to copy? It's possibl
that you have an absolute cell reference in there, like $A$1. Yo
might try changing that to $A1 if you're dragging down.

However, if you're also using a cell reference that shouldn't change
like
Sheet2!B3, you'll have to make that one absolute: Sheet2!$B$3.

Tools>Options>Calculation.

Make sure you are set for "automatic".
